Dodo APK Tools(Android程序反编译器)

时间:2015-12-02 04:08:57
【文件属性】:

文件名称:Dodo APK Tools(Android程序反编译器)

文件大小:3.22MB

文件格式:RAR

更新时间:2015-12-02 04:08:57

Android

Dodo APK Tools(Android程序反编译器)绿色版 老外写的《android-apktool》软件,可以帮助我们把APK反编译,生成程序的源代码和图片、XML配置、语言资源等文件。我们对图片和语言资源等文件修改后,可以再把它们编译打包成APK 直接下了这个,解压到任意文件夹下装了Java,把里面的apktool.jar和signapk.jar复制到了C:\Windows里面(不知道是不是必须的哈,网上看的),再运行apktool.exe就可以反编译了,反编译出来是个文件夹,打开里面的文件基本都可以用记事本打开修改…… 编译:利用编译程序从源语言编写的源程序产生目标程序的过程。反编译:编译的逆过程。 odex:使厂商保证一定的反编译,因为没有没有odex文件的apk文件是不能正常安装的 PS:不完整的apk是不能正常反编译的,不反编译apk是无法修改源码的。 APK文件反编译和重编译 ①下载apktool ②打开windows的命令提示符,复制地址栏里apktool解压后路径(假设为dir),如果你解压在系统盘(一般为C),输入cd dir (示例,如果文件夹路径为 C:\Apktool,只需输入 cd \Apktool)(没有C:\)非系统盘输入(注意空格)cd /d dir (示例:我的apktool目录为 I:\Apktool,需要输入 cd /d I:\Apktool) PS:此步目的是把命令提示符定向在apktool目录,方便后续步骤。 ③把刚刚合并好的apk复制到这个目录下,去掉文件名中的中文字符(否则反编译会出现错误)(以launcher2.apk为例) ④把固件中的framework-res.apk也复制到该目录下; ⑤先安装基础包,输入命令:apktool if framework-res.apk ⑥反编译apk:apktool d launcher2.apk ⑦零错误反编译完成后在该目录下生成一个launcher2的文件夹 软件运行环境:java运行环境 jre


【文件预览】:
Dodo APK Tools
----说明.doc(305KB)
----signapk.jar(7KB)
----shoot.gif(7KB)
----testkey.x509.pem(2KB)
----APKSign.exe(305KB)
----aapt.exe(5.19MB)
----apktool.exe(305KB)
----testkey.pk8(1KB)
----apktool.jar(1.28MB)

网友评论

  • 很及时的得到了这个资源 还可以 但有时候 反编译的源文件里面没有 想要的源代码 如java类等,出现反编译成功,但结果不是想要的等情况 谢谢
  • 能反编译APK,但重新打包成APK好象不行啊,找不到APK文件。